Background technology
In recent years, with the popularization and application of domestic and international biomass fuel pellet, the biological particles combustion of multiple structural forms
Burner is continued to bring out, and biomass burner is more and more taken with its energy-saving and environmental protection, the low many advantages of fuel price
For common coal-burning boiler.Existing burner is usually in the sandwich of basin type, interlayer as air compartment and is formed with air inlet,
The spiral that connection one is located at hopper bottom in wind distributing hole, burner is formed with the basin bottom of burner internal layer and tub wall to feed
Device, drives fuel to enter in burner and burns by feeding screw, thus produces high temperature to be used for heating boiler etc., realizes that heat energy is supplied
Should.
However, existing burner still suffers from certain deficiency, it is embodied as:The biomass of China are more with stalk as former
Material, it easily produces coking, if coking is excessive, influences whether biology during high-temp combustion in burner endosexine
The burning of matter fuel, it is therefore desirable to periodically removed to it;And the structure of existing burner, mechanism is complicated, burning effect
Rate is low, performance less stable, and the debris such as burnt, grey produced after burning cannot be discharged in time, some designs improperly burner, pole
Easily generation tempering phenomenon, or fuel combustion is insufficient, and these all bring very big hidden danger to the work of burner, to heat supply
Continuity also generates extreme influence.

Operation principle of the invention is as follows:
After intelligentized control method panel is started, reducing motor 1 drives feeding packing auger 12 to be rotated into expecting burning in expects pipe 3
Pipe 6, is then turn on automatic ignition rod power supply in interior bellows 13 by biomass granule fuel ignition, and then blower fan 10 passes through
Ajutage sends into outer bellows 4 and interior bellows 13 wind from air inlet, the outer bellows 4 of air inlet connection and interior bellows 13, and it is interior go out
Fire tube is provided with irregular alignment air vent 15 and is placed in inside outer bellows 4, and the discharging opening one end of expects pipe 3 is also provided with regularly arranged leading to
Stomata 14 so that cloth wind is uniform, and the biomass granule fuel treated by feeding packing auger 12 can be dispelled into interior fire-outtaking tube
It is beneficial to fully burning, prevents fuel from blocking or coking phenomenon, while from the passage 14 and interior fire-outtaking tube air vent 15 of expects pipe 3
The air being blown into helps to derive heat by interior fire-outtaking tube, and the heat-insulation layer 5 installed on outer bellows 4 can effectively prevent heat
Amount is lost in, and heat is sufficiently used, and slagging-off motor 11 drives the slagging-off in connecting shaft 17 by the gear 19 that removes the gred
The agitation in combustion tube 6 of rod 16, prevents biomass granule fuel coking in combustion.
